I do drains and they are good deal of my income. There is legislation for the sewage providers to adopt all the private sewers and laterals which is due to take effect next April, this will mean that most of the blockage work will go through the local sewage provider and their chosen contractor - your local one man band won't get a look in. Don't invest a penny as things stand but things may change if theres a change of government but who knows.
